Output ede8280e37ec18943720b866c7c09045286e7c3c15e83ba430ffcd5d920149a6:5

value
21905806
script pubkey
OP_0 OP_PUSHBYTES_32 c165d774e75c79fd4c7742c5dba4df52e06486f1aa52ccb0a704ba9513e9455b
address
bc1qc9jawa88t3ul6nrhgtzahfxl2tsxfph34ffvev98qjaf2ylfg4dsvkwynj
transaction
ede8280e37ec18943720b866c7c09045286e7c3c15e83ba430ffcd5d920149a6
spent
true